Welcome aboard! Quick note on the Pipsqueak telemetry compressor before your first release cut. Pipsqueak shrinks payloads from the Larkfield agents before they hit the aggregator, so if it stalls, ingest costs triple fast. The deploy is gated behind the Mosswell secrets locker, and you'll need to unlock it to promote a build. Grab a coffee, open the locker UI, and enter the passphrase shown below.

strongbox words: druath-quenael

# Service Accounts: Snapshot Testing

Quick note for the sync: the Pixelgrove snapshot suite now runs under a dedicated service account instead of whoever last touched the pipeline (looking at you, Marbeck team). This means baseline images get uploaded to the Glimmerbox store consistently, and we stop getting those "who owns this diff?" mysteries. If you're wiring a new component into the suite, point your config at the shared account. The snapshot uploader talks to Glimmerbox using the key below.

gateway credential: vxb3-p91

Subject: Key rotation — Fernhollow greenhouse controller

Hi,

Quick heads-up for your review: we're rotating the API key the Fernhollow controller uses to push humidity and temp readings to the calibration service. Reason is the sensor drift saga — the old key was baked into the drift-correction scripts that got copied around more than we'd like, and we can't account for every copy. New key has a 90-day expiry and scoped write-only access. Old one dies Friday. The replacement key is below.

gateway credential: kto7_yV41IWH

Q: Why do converted amounts differ by a cent in Tollgrave reports?
A: Rounding. Conversions use banker's rounding at four decimals internally, then round to currency minor units at display time. Never round twice. Never sum pre-rounded values. Use the money helper in the Tollgrave SDK, not raw floats. Discrepancies over one minor unit per line item are bugs; file them against the ledger team. To unlock the reconciliation sandbox where test fixtures live, enter the recovery passphrase below.

recovery phrase for yajof-bagap: oliwyn-ulaael